What Saltbox is

A small network with the polish of a big one.

Saltbox is named after the old colonial house style — small, asymmetric, hand-built, and standing for a hundred years. That’s the tone. We’re not chasing scale. We’re running a handful of servers we genuinely care about and treating every UI, every hook, every function like it matters.

Most of our work goes into the parts you don’t see: clean networking, a Discord chat bridge, live status, fast reconnects, sane admin tooling, and a content pipeline that doesn’t checkerboard your textures. The result is a place that just feels tight to play on.
